Creation of Dog Pond and Socialisation Area

Meeting: 30/10/2017 - Nonsuch Park Joint Management Committee (Item 16)

16 Creation of Dog Pond and Socialisation Area pdf icon PDF 82 KB

To inform the Committee of the need to submit a planning application for the creation of a dog pond in the former Sparrow Farm Road Dog Free Area.

Minutes:

At the Joint Management Committee meeting in April 2017, the Committee agreed to the proposal to fence off the Round Pond and to explore the creation of a new dog pond and dog socialisation area in the current Sparrow Farm Road dog free picnic area.  Over the course of the summer investigations and consultations had progressed, and the question of planning permission was raised.  Epsom and Ewell’s Planning Department advised that due to the historic nature of the site that planning consent would be required. 

The Committee noted that as well as allowing the regeneration of the Round Pond, a potential additional benefit of creating a new pond could be the improved drainage for surrounding properties, thus decreasing the possibility of flooding.  It was agreed that this would be further investigated and the outcome included in the report to Committee in January. 

In conjunction with the dog pond project, the Committee discussed the progress on the fencing off of the Round Pond currently used by dog walkers.  The comments are recorded in the Progress Report (minute 19)

Accordingly the Committee agreed:

(1)            For planning permission to be sought for a dog pond in the Sparrow Farm area of the park.

(2)            To bring a further report to the Nonsuch Park Joint Management Committee in January 2018.
